2 hours ago, RedBeardedSavage said:

Did anyone else get the impression that Saleh and Ulbrich wanted Jermaine badly, perhaps even more than the other two first rounders?

  • with Saleh talking about how a great cornerback is nice "but that this defense is built around the edge" or something of that nature during pre-draft discussions with the front office
  • the giddiness of Saleh saying "he's falling" (in reference to Jermaine)
  • the enthusiasm from Saleh and Ulbrich when we got Jermaine - Ulbrich coming back into the war room enthusiastically 
  • And then Ulbrich later reviewing JJ's film in the one-on-one interview with the camera saying something like "getting the guy you pounded the table for"

I got the vibe that Saleh and Ulbrich preferred JJ or at least an edge, to either a WR or CB. Granted, it doesn't matter since we got all three, but I feel like the JJ trade-up was JD giving his coaching staff what they wanted... and also JD not selecting him top ten showed fidelity to his draft philosophy - strict adherence to his board. 

I could be reading into things. I could be wrong. I just got the vibe that there was a difference of opinion there, and it's fairly serendipitous not only for the roster but also for the morale/relationship of the front office + coaching staff that the draft played out the way it did. 

JD got his 'can't miss'/BPA pick in Sauce - the safe move for a GM. Lafleur got his weapon for Zach and the team kept their promise to Zach i.e. 'lift you up'. Saleh and Ulbrich got the edge player they desperately wanted. Nobody from GM, coach to QB has a gripe.

Difficult to not feel lucky about the way things played out.
